Transaction 6933fcbf649aaae780d55d2d590a684d00e40cf13e2e16128bf354c7109b4031

15 Input
2 Outputs
  • 6933fcbf649aaae780d55d2d590a684d00e40cf13e2e16128bf354c7109b4031:0
  • value  1450900
    address  3LSfK1Pn8pfQkfcSmiBkNVYobG8CaaSJfC
  • 6933fcbf649aaae780d55d2d590a684d00e40cf13e2e16128bf354c7109b4031:1
  • value  29452
    address  3H2yq1nBfhf81gT87dfwFsiLkaP8Ga8jND